For the average homeowner tackling weekend repairs, renovations, or outdoor projects, choosing between corded and cordless power tools is more than a technical decision—it’s a question of practicality, budget, and long-term satisfaction. While both types have evolved significantly over the past decade, each comes with distinct advantages and limitations. The real answer depends not on blanket claims but on how you work, what you build, and how often you reach for that drill or saw.
Today’s cordless tools offer unprecedented portability and freedom, powered by lithium-ion batteries that deliver strong torque and extended run times. Meanwhile, corded tools remain unmatched in continuous power delivery and cost efficiency for heavy-duty tasks. Understanding these trade-offs helps DIYers make smarter investments and avoid buyer’s remorse.
Power and Performance: Sustained Output vs Peak Convenience
When it comes to raw performance, corded tools still hold the edge—especially for prolonged use. A corded circular saw, for example, can cut through thick lumber all day without losing speed or requiring recharging. It draws consistent power from the outlet, meaning no voltage drop under load. This makes corded models ideal for large-scale framing, decking, or demolition where uninterrupted operation matters.
Cordless tools, on the other hand, rely on battery capacity. Even high-end 18V or 60V systems may begin to slow down as the charge depletes, particularly when driving lag bolts into hardwood or cutting dense materials. However, modern brushless motors have narrowed this gap significantly. Many cordless drills and impact drivers now match or exceed the torque of their corded counterparts—for short bursts.
The key difference lies in duty cycle. Corded tools are built for endurance. Cordless ones excel in mobility and quick jobs but require strategic battery management during extended sessions.
Cost Analysis: Upfront Investment vs Long-Term Value
At first glance, corded tools appear cheaper. A basic corded drill typically costs $30–$50, while a comparable cordless model starts at $80–$120—even higher if you factor in extra batteries and chargers. But this initial price difference doesn’t tell the full story.
Cordless platforms operate on system-based ecosystems. Once you buy into a brand (e.g., DeWalt 20V MAX, Milwaukee M18), additional tools share the same battery line. Over time, investing in multiple cordless tools becomes economical because you’re reusing batteries across devices. In contrast, owning several corded tools means managing multiple cords, outlets, and potential extension cable needs.
Moreover, advancements in battery technology mean today’s lithium-ion packs last 3–5 years with proper care, and many manufacturers offer warranties covering battery degradation. When amortized over five years and used across a drill, reciprocating saw, flashlight, and lawn mower, the per-tool cost of going cordless drops considerably.
“Battery platform loyalty is one of the smartest financial moves a DIYer can make. One good 20V system can serve every major tool need for a decade.” — James Holloway, Tool Systems Analyst at HomeBuild Review
Portability and Workspace Flexibility
This is where cordless tools shine. Without being tethered to an outlet, users gain tremendous flexibility. Drilling into ceiling joists, installing deck railings, or working in unfinished basements becomes far easier when you’re not dragging a 100-foot extension cord behind you.
Consider a typical garage shelving project. With a cordless drill-driver, you can move freely around the space, switch between fastening screws and pre-drilling holes, and even carry the tool up a ladder safely. Try doing that with a corded unit—safety hazards increase, and workflow slows dramatically.
On the flip side, corded tools demand reliable access to power. Outdoor projects, detached workshops, or homes with limited outlets can turn a simple job into an electrical logistics challenge. GFCI protection, weatherproof covers, and surge protectors add complexity and cost.
Yet, corded tools aren’t obsolete in mobile scenarios. Many DIYers keep a rolling jobsite cart equipped with a heavy-duty extension cord and multi-outlet strip, allowing them to bring corded power anywhere. For those who do frequent heavy cutting or sanding indoors, this hybrid approach balances performance and reach.
Comparison Table: Key Differences at a Glance
| Feature | Corded Tools | Cordless Tools |
|---|---|---|
| Power Consistency | High – constant supply from outlet | Variable – decreases as battery drains |
| Initial Cost | Lower per tool | Higher (tool + battery + charger) |
| Battery/Running Cost | None (uses household electricity) | Replacement batteries every 3–5 years (~$50–$100 each) |
| Mobility | Low – limited by cord length and outlet access | High – works anywhere, including ladders and tight spaces |
| Lifespan | Longer (fewer components to fail) | Depends on battery care; motor life similar to corded |
| Maintenance | Minimal (check cords and plugs) | Battery storage, charging habits matter |
| Noise & Vibration | Slightly higher due to AC motors | Generally smoother and quieter |
Real-World Example: Sarah’s Deck Railing Project
Sarah, a homeowner in Portland, decided to replace her aging deck railing. The project required drilling over 120 pilot holes and driving exterior-grade screws into pressure-treated wood. She initially borrowed a corded drill from a neighbor but found herself constantly tripping over the extension cord, especially near stair supports and upper rails.
Frustrated by interruptions and safety concerns, she invested in a mid-tier cordless impact driver and two 5.0Ah batteries. Though the upfront cost was $180, the change transformed her workflow. She could stand securely on scaffolding, swap batteries mid-task, and complete the job in two afternoons instead of three. The second battery charged while she worked, eliminating downtime.
“I didn’t realize how much the cord slowed me down until I wasn’t fighting it anymore,” Sarah said. “Now I use cordless for anything above waist height.”
Her experience reflects a common pattern among intermediate DIYers: once they cross a certain threshold of project complexity or vertical work, cordless tools become indispensable.
Choosing Based on Your Skill Level and Frequency of Use
Not all DIYers face the same demands. The best choice depends heavily on how often you use tools and the type of projects you tackle.
- Occasional Users (1–4 projects/year): A single cordless drill/driver kit may be sufficient. These users benefit most from simplicity and storage ease. There's little need for industrial-grade power.
- Regular DIYers (monthly projects): A mixed toolkit makes sense. Use cordless for mobility and general tasks; keep one or two corded tools (like a jigsaw or bench grinder) for stationary, high-power needs.
- Advanced Home Renovators: Often committed to a full cordless ecosystem. They value consistency across tools, faster setup, and compatibility with cordless lighting, vacuums, and outdoor equipment.
If your work involves drywall installation, cabinetry, or flooring, cordless drivers and trim nailers reduce fatigue and improve precision. For concrete drilling or ripping plywood sheets, however, a corded circular saw or hammer drill will outperform and save money over time.
Step-by-Step Guide: Building a Balanced Toolkit
- Assess Your Most Common Projects: List the last five repairs or builds you completed. Identify which tools were used and whether cord restrictions caused delays.
- Determine Power Needs: High-torque applications (decking, structural work) favor corded or high-voltage cordless (20V+). Light assembly favors compact cordless.
- Pick a Battery Platform: Choose a reputable brand (Milwaukee, DeWalt, Makita, Ryobi) and start with a core tool like a drill-driver.
- Add Strategic Corded Tools: Include a corded circular saw, benchtop router, or air compressor for shop-based tasks where mobility isn’t critical.
- Invest in Extra Batteries: Two batteries minimum—one active, one charging. Consider fast chargers to minimize wait times.
- Create a Charging & Storage Routine: Store batteries at 40–60% charge in a cool, dry place. Avoid leaving them in hot garages or fully drained.
Expert Insight: Industry Trends and Future-Proofing
According to the 2023 Consumer Power Tool Report by ToolsMarket Insights, cordless tools now account for nearly 70% of all DIY power tool sales in North America. Manufacturers are shifting focus toward modular battery systems, with some brands offering 120-minute runtime on a single charge for mowers and snow blowers.
“The future is cordless, but not exclusively. Smart homeowners will blend both worlds—using cordless for agility and corded where wall power gives unbeatable efficiency.” — Lisa Tran, Senior Editor at BuildWise Magazine
Additionally, innovations like USB-C charging for small tools and Bluetooth-enabled battery monitoring are making cordless systems smarter and easier to manage. However, energy density limits mean corded tools won’t disappear anytime soon, especially for professional-grade woodworking or metal fabrication.
FAQ Section
Can I replace all my corded tools with cordless ones?
For most home DIYers, yes—but with caveats. You’ll need high-capacity batteries and realistic expectations about runtime. Tasks requiring sustained high power (e.g., planing thick timber) may still favor corded options.
Are cordless tools less durable than corded ones?
Motor durability is comparable. However, batteries degrade over time. With proper care, a well-maintained cordless tool can last 8–10 years, similar to corded models. Avoid extreme temperatures and deep discharges to extend battery life.
Is it worth buying cheaper cordless brands like Ryobi or Black+Decker?
Absolutely for light to moderate use. Brands like Ryobi offer excellent value with compatible 18V systems. Their tools may lack the raw power of premium lines but perform reliably for typical household tasks. Save high-end brands for demanding or frequent use.
Final Recommendation: Balance, Not Dogma
There is no universal winner in the corded vs cordless debate. Value isn’t measured solely by price or power—it’s defined by how well a tool fits your lifestyle, workspace, and goals.
For most home DIYers, a hybrid strategy delivers the greatest long-term value. Start with a versatile cordless drill and expand into a unified battery platform as needed. Retain select corded tools for stationary, high-draw applications. This approach maximizes flexibility, minimizes redundancy, and keeps costs manageable.
Ultimately, the best tool is the one that gets used effectively and safely. Whether it plugs in or runs on battery, its true worth is measured in completed projects, saved time, and the confidence to tackle the next challenge.
